The Federal Institute of Mato Grosso do Sul (IFMS) Is Offering Hundreds of Vacancies in Free Undergraduate Courses in Areas Such as Digital Games, Mechanical Engineering, Systems Analysis and Development, and Much More!

The Federal Institute of Education, Science and Technology of Mato Grosso do Sul (IFMS) is offering over 300 vacancies in ten undergraduate courses with certification. The programs cover various fields of activity, from administration to computer science. Applications can be made until February 29 (Thursday).

List of Undergraduate Courses at the Federal Institute of Mato Grosso do Sul

According to the rectorate, these undergraduate courses at IFMS were not filled in the announcement that offered 720 new spots in eight municipalities, which are Campo Grande, Corumbá, Coxim, Dourados, Jardim Naviraí, Ponta Porã, and Nova Andradina. According to the note sent to the press, there are vacancies for the free undergraduate courses of:

Learn How to Enroll in the Free Undergraduate Courses at the Federal Institute

Those interested in enrolling in the IFMS undergraduate courses must attend the Relationship Center (Cerel) of the Federal Institute Campus offering the desired course. The addresses and service hours are available on the admission portal of the IFMS.

According to the selection announcement, half of the vacancies in free undergraduate courses at the Federal Institute are reserved for students who completed their entire high school education in public schools.

Of the vacancies at IFMS for underrepresented groups, half are for students from families with an income of up to one minimum wage per person. Of this total, some are for those self-declared as black, brown, indigenous, or quilombola, and for people with disabilities.

The other half of the quota vacancies is for those with an income of less than one minimum wage per person or unverified income. In these cases, there are also opportunities for those who self-declare as black, brown, indigenous, or quilombola, and for people with disabilities.

Get to Know IFMS

The Federal Institute of Education, Science and Technology of Mato Grosso do Sul (IFMS) has 10 campuses located in the municipalities of Aquidauana, Corumbá, Campo Grande, Coxim, Dourados, Naviraí, Jardim, Nova Andradina, Ponta Porã, and Três Lagoas. The rectorate, the executive body of the institution, is located in the capital, Campo Grande.

The administration has as its superior bodies the Board of Directors, formed by pro-rectors and general directors of the campuses, and the Superior Council, with representatives from the internal community and segments of civil society, both presided over by the rector.
